Single longitudinal mode characteristics of short-coupled-cavity (SCO semiconductor lasers
By introducing an additional loss parameter for the description of SCC and developing a model of modified multimode rate equations, the mode selection mechanism and characteristics of SCC semiconductor lasers have been investigated theoretically. It is found that an antireflection coating on the end facet of a laser diode is necessary for high-quality single longitudinal mode operation. Based on the theoretical results, a new type of miniature SCC laser has heen constructed and demonstrated. Single mode outputs with 35~40 dB side mode suppression ratio have been obteined under CW and 150 MHz modulation conditiona.
